		<description><![CDATA[I find it fascinating that John Sutter was a con man who fell for his own con. He was run out of Europe and th4e east coast of America and then, while in Hawaii, formed his plans for his greatest con of all, the formation of a colony in Alta California. He soon became captivated by his vision and became the central figure in California history. His struggles to establish a successful colony at the site of present day Sacramento are the stuff of legend.
